How big is a rod in D&D?

Physical Description: Rods weigh approximately 5 pounds. They range from 2 feet to 3 feet long and are usually made of iron or some other metal. (Many can function as light maces or clubs due to their sturdy construction.) These sturdy items have an AC of 9, 10 hit points, a hardness of 10, and a break DC of 27.

What kind of magic is an immovable rod?

This flat iron rod has a button on one end. You can use an action to press the button, which causes the rod to become magically fixed in place. Until you or another creature uses an action to push the button again, the rod doesn’t move, even if it is defying gravity.

Can an immovable rod be broken?

In fact, they specify under the Magic Item Resilience heading: Most magic items, other than potions and scrolls, have resistance to all damage. This implies that they at least can be damaged. Now, how much damage would need to be dealt to destroy the rod will be up to the GM.

How much weight can an immovable rod support?

An immovable rod can support up to 8,000 pounds before falling to the ground. If a creature pushes against an immovable rod, it must make a DC 30 Strength check to move the rod up to 10 feet in a single round . Moderate transmutation; CL 10th; Craft Rod, levitate; Price 5,000 gp.
